Product Description

Amazon.com Review

Hammocks provide the ultimate relaxation, so let the gentle swinging motion and free-floating midair suspension transport you. Be surrounded in total comfort, taking advantage of that well-deserved moment of respite. The hammock chair is a classic design clearly made for comfort and durability. The chair has nickel-plated fasteners, weatherized natural-cotton rope, and a triple-varnished hardwood hanging bar. The chair's craftsmanship is fantastic, with hand-braided reinforced edges and a woven body with macrame ends for added support. With its superior materials and great design, the hammock chair is sure to provide season after season of use. The chair comes with detailed hanging instructions and diagrams.

Product Description

This single hanging point hammock chair can be converted to a 7 ft long hammock. Hangs from a single hook. Hanging hardware and swivel are included. Provides unbelievable back support, and comfort. Great for outdoor and indoor use. Handwoven of rugged cotton/poly cable cord. Machine-washable. Natural color (shown)."

5.0 out of 5 stars great; weight limit & hardware, January 28, 2001
By "elanam" (Cambridge, MA USA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Omni Swings n' Things 510 Rope Hammock Chair, Natural (Lawn & Patio)
This is a beautiful, sturdy, well-designed product. At first I thought it would look silly in a New England apartment, but then I sat in it and stopped caring. It's that comfortable. It's also fairly unobstrusive, and in a pinch (toddlers visiting? landlord dropping by?) it's easy to substitute a hanging plant or just unhook the chain from the ceiling altogether.

As far as safety, if you install it correctly you have nothing to worry about; yes, it will hold two people at once. :-) You'll need to buy a length of chain at the hardware store -- ask for 3/16" link, 750-lb test, and get one or two S-hooks that fit through a link. The chair itself is rated to support up to 500 lbs. Finally, a 2" x 4" ceiling joist will support 450 lbs over a 10-foot span before it begins to bow or buckle. Recommended . . . enjoy!

I got one of these and put it up on the balcony of my condo. Absolutely great. My only real complaint is the amount of support you get for your neck. It can be kinda awkward, but once you get it figured out, this is great for small tight places.

Note, you will probably need to buy a length of chain to hold the chair to the roof/branch. It comes with the hook to put in the ceiling, but not the connecting chain. Unfortunately the description here doesn't include this information. Be forewarned.
